Here is what I do to raise my vibes...
1. The first thing I do when I wake up is say “Thank you!” Thank You for another gorgeous day in California and Thank You for the bed that I sleep in. I immediately feel my energy rise as I say these two words and just smile because I have another day to make a difference in the world ;)
2. Meditate - I meditate every morning and night to clear my mind and invite good energy into my body. I also meditate whenever I start to feel tense or overwhelmed by the amount of things that I need to do. However, just like Kammie, I’m learning how to “surrender” and just let go of that need to accomplish so many things in one day!
3. Go for a walk. Whenever I feel like I’m going through a “writer’s block”, I go for a walk around the neighborhood with my dog. I always try to stay in tune with nature and see all the blessings that surround me. I think of those people who aren’t so fortunate to hear birds chirping and I send them blessings…
4. Spend time with kids. I don’t have any kids of my own, so I spend time with my best friend’s three little girls. Their jubilant energy definitely rubs off on me. There’s no such thing as a low energy activity with them! Likewise, I get the same good energy whenever I’m playing chase with my dog. He always reminds me when it’s time to play chase!
5. Paint or make jewelry. Whenever I’m using Creative Source Energy, I always feel good. I’m able to just relax…get “lost” in the moment and enjoy the creativity flowing through me.
